Common Causes of Auto Accidents Near Major Intersections

Auto accidents near major intersections are a pervasive concern, causing devastating consequences for drivers, passengers, and pedestrians alike. A closer examination of the factors contributing to these accidents is essential for developing effective prevention strategies. Driver distraction, speeding, and failure to obey traffic signals are among the primary causes of auto accidents near major intersections.

Causes

  • Driver distraction: Engaging in secondary tasks, such as using a mobile phone or eating, while driving increases the risk of accidents.
  • Failure to obey traffic signals: Ignoring or misjudging traffic signals, such as red lights or stop signs, can lead to collisions.
  • Failure to yield: Failing to yield to other drivers, pedestrians, or cyclists can cause accidents at intersections.

Prevention Methods

  • Improve road design: Designing roads with safety in mind, such as using roundabouts or reducing speed limits, can reduce the risk of accidents.
  • Enhance traffic management: Implementing smart traffic management systems, such as traffic signals that adjust based on real-time traffic conditions, can improve safety.
  • Improve driver education: Providing drivers with education on safe driving practices, such as defensive driving and distracted driving, can reduce the likelihood of accidents.
  • Encourage pedestrian and cyclist safety: Improving infrastructure for pedestrians and cyclists, such as dedicated bike lanes and crosswalks, can reduce conflicts between road users.

The Role of Technology in Detecting and Preventing Accidents

The increasing adoption of technology has transformed the way we approach road safety. Several existing solutions have been developed to detect and prevent accidents, including:

  • Smart Traffic Management Systems: These systems use real-time data to adjust traffic signals, reducing congestion and the risk of accidents.
  • Advanced Driver-Assistance Systems (ADAS): These systems, such as lane departure warnings and blind-spot detection, can alert drivers to potential hazards and prevent accidents.

Innovative Prevention Methods

One innovative prevention method being developed is the use of autonomous vehicles. These vehicles are equipped with advanced sensors and algorithms that enable them to detect and respond to hazards, reducing the risk of accidents. Autonomous vehicles have the potential to significantly improve road safety, particularly in areas with high accident rates or where human error is a significant contributing factor.

However, the development and deployment of these vehicles requires significant investment in research and development, as well as regulatory frameworks that accommodate their unique needs. Autonomous vehicles can learn from human behavior and experience, enabling them to adapt to different driving conditions and scenarios. They can also be programmed to prioritize safety over efficiency, reducing the risk of accidents.
